OverviewThe second edition of this acclaimed text provides a clear step-by-step guide to interviewing techniques and consultation between client and lawyer. It is an illuminating and practical guide for the student and an invaluable refresher for the practitioner. * Practical case studies highlight specific interview problems, such as dealing with children and the mentally disturbed * Checklists enableself-evaluation and reinforce key principles of effective interviewing technique This is a hugely practical book including case studies to highlight specific interview problems and self-evaluation checklists. Completely revised and updated, it takes account of profound recent changes in the teaching of legal skills.
